在计算机科学和信息技术领域,"trace"一词有多种含义和用途。以下是其主要含义:
1. **追踪(Tracing)**:这是一种调试技术,用于跟踪程序执行过程中的步骤。开发者可以通过插入特定的代码来跟踪程序的状态和流程,帮助识别和解决程序中的错误或问题。例如,在编程中,你可能会使用某种形式的跟踪语句来查看特定变量的值在程序运行时的变化。
2. **追踪记录(Trace logging)**:这是记录系统事件或操作的方法,通常用于日志文件中以供后续分析。这对于系统管理员和开发人员来说非常有用,可以帮助他们理解系统的行为,诊断问题或优化性能。
3. **跟踪(Tracking)**:在网络分析、用户行为分析等场景中,"trace"可能指的是跟踪用户的行为或网络请求的路径。这通常涉及到收集和分析数据,以了解用户如何使用产品或服务,或者请求如何通过网络进行路由。
4. **数据追踪(Data trace)**:在数据库或数据处理中,"trace"可能指的是一系列的数据记录或事件,这些记录或事件可以展示数据是如何变化或移动的。
5. **追踪路由(Trace route)**:这是一种网络诊断工具,用于显示数据包从一个网络节点到另一个网络节点的路径。通过追踪路由,网络管理员可以了解网络中的延迟和拥塞问题。
这些都是"trace"在计算机科学中的常见用法。具体含义可能会根据上下文和领域有所不同。如果你需要关于特定上下文中的"trace"的更多信息,请提供更多的细节。
trace(计算机术语)
在计算机术语中,"trace"一词通常指的是追踪或跟踪的意思。它可以用于描述多种不同的情境和操作中。以下是几个常见的使用场景:
1. **函数调用追踪(Function Trace)**:在编程中,当调试程序时,可以使用trace来追踪函数或方法的调用路径,查看它们是如何被调用的,以及每个函数执行的结果。这有助于找到代码中的错误或优化性能。
2. **系统追踪(System Trace)**:在系统开发中,系统追踪可能涉及到跟踪系统的运行状态,如网络流量、内存使用、CPU负载等。这有助于分析系统的性能瓶颈和潜在问题。
3. **调试追踪(Debugging Trace)**:在软件开发过程中,调试追踪可能是指通过插入特定的代码来记录程序执行过程中的关键信息,以帮助开发者定位问题。这种追踪信息可能包括变量的值、事件发生的顺序等。
4. **数据流追踪(Data Trace)**:在数据分析和数据处理过程中,"trace"可能被用来跟踪数据的流动路径和转换过程,以确保数据的准确性和完整性。
在不同的上下文中,"trace"的具体含义可能有所不同,但通常都与追踪、记录或监视有关。在一些特定的工具或框架中,"trace"可能有特定的功能或实现方式。
标签:
免责声明:本文为转载,非本网原创内容,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。